The Smile Stool is a melting point between contemporary design and Indonesian craftsmanship. Studio Hindia is breaking from your reality that wood bent technology isn’t widely available in Indonesia, and so are utilizing a new procedure for overcome this barrier. This design uses reclaimed wood and other waste wood materials from the Indonesian wood furniture industry, with embedded rod metal construction. This brings about an friendly to the environment stool with a wood bent shape and unconventional wood grain direction. Studio Hindia was established by designer Fitorio Leksono and architect Adisty Kanastari in Bali, Indonesia. As soon as they finished their studies with the Bandung Institute of Technology, they both worked for a number of companies in Indonesia and Singapore before they chose to form their particular studio. Their jobs are a variety of playfulness and the unique diversity of Indonesian culture.
